Applications are now being accepted for a full-time, twelve-month faculty member for the Occupational Therapy Department, School of Health Sciences, at the University of South Dakota in Vermillion, SD. Prospective applicants should demonstrate expertise in adult rehabilitation, upper extremity rehabilitation and orthotics, productive aging, pathophysiology, and biomechanics. Research experience is preferred. Appointment at the rank of Assistant Professor is dependent on qualifications and experience. Faculty rank and tenure status are commensurate with qualifications and experience.

Responsibilities will include teaching in the candidate's area(s) of expertise in a manner consistent with the department's curriculum philosophy and design, service as assigned/appointed, advising students in professional and academic progression through the program, and mentoring students in faculty-led research and the OTD capstone project. The candidate is expected to fulfill the tripartite academic role of educator-scholar-citizen.

Candidates must be authorized to work in the U.S. Sponsorship is not available for this position.

Minimum Qualifications:

  • Earned doctoral degree awarded by an institution that is accredited by a USDE-recognized regional accrediting body
  • Licensure or eligible for OT licensure in South Dakota
  • The successful candidate will be required to engage in substantial research leading toward national significance in alignment with scholarly productivity guidelines
  • Documented expertise in adult rehabilitation, upper extremity rehabilitation and have a strong background in biomechanics

Preferred Qualifications:

  • Teaching and/or research experience

The Department of Occupational Therapy offers an entry-level Doctor of Occupational Therapy degree. USD's Doctor of Occupational Therapy degree is nationally ranked among the top doctorate programs in occupational therapy.

A vibrant and collegial faculty offers diverse teaching and research expertise, and all are actively engaged in professional service at the national and/or state level. The occupational therapy program resides within the Sanford Coyote Sports Center Space with dedicated classrooms and laboratory spaces, including a fully functioning apartment/Activities of Daily Living Suite, and spaces shared with physical therapy, including a nearly 1,500 square-foot Teaching and Research Laboratory, and small group collaborative learning spaces. Each space features state-of-the art technology.
